## Changelog — Coldquill Archiver 1.9

Changed defaults: cold-storage buckets now auto-archive after 90 days idle (was 180). Glacier-tier transition is enabled by default; lifecycle tags are mandatory. Reviewers: confirm the dry-run path still skips delete markers and that the new defaults don't override per-bucket overrides set before 1.8. Rollback restores prior values. Defaults shipping with this release are:

service settings:
FRAMIR_LOG_LEVEL=debug
FRAMIR_METRICS_HOST=metrics.framir.tolvaqcorp.corp
FRAMIR_POOL_SIZE=16

## Further reading

If you hit the infamous Plumcal sync conflict — two sources both claiming to own an event — don't panic, it's a known quirk of the Driftmoor connector. Releases should be held until the conflict queue drains. The resolution rules, queue dashboard, and release checklist are gathered on the internal page below.

operations page: https://superset.kelvicorp.example/pipeline/run/display/view/9edfe8e23ee3f5ff

### Step 3: Configure credentials

Before running the Shrinkwright CLI against a customer's batch, the worker host needs its resize-queue credential. Without it, jobs enqueue locally but never upload, which support often sees reported as "stuck at 0%." Copy the credential from the internal ops vault for the correct region — staging and production differ. Then open the host's .env file and add the following line.

vault entry, hafop-yagag: VAULT_KEY8=06fc5da7